No, you don't really want to do that.  Writing GIF and/or TIFF files correctly
is non-trivial (and we don't need any more badly written files out there).

Find some file converter that you like (PBM on a UN*X box works well, there
are a couple for PCs and MACs (mail me if you need more specific information)),
then find a simple format that the converter supports (PPM for PBM, etc.).

Now you can write out files in that format and use the converter to convert
to GIF/TIFF and not have to worry about getting everything right.
